This is a huge learning opportunity for Eventing enthusiasts. There will be countless seminars, taught by industry professionals, to learn something new, or to learn more on something you’re already passionate about.
Catch up on this year’s speakers:
Daniel Stewart: Equestrian Sport Psychology/Equestrian Fitness Bootcamp
Tik Maynard: How Horses Learn to Event
Cat Hill/Emma Ford: Professional Grooming Tips
Allyn Man: Adequan: Not All Joint Products are Created Equal
Max Corcoran: Understanding Alternative Therapies
Jacob Fletcher: Turf Grass Management
Janis Linnan: What to expect at your first CCI/CIC*
Dr. Pat Bona: Myofascial & Postural Imbalances
Aside from the seminars, there are also open forums where you can be involved in the future of the sport. One in particular is the Eventing 2016-2026 Summit, which will be a Town Hall style forum. We have blocked off a portion of Saturday morning so that we can have full attendance and participation. The sport of Eventing has seen massive change just in the last ten years. Looking forward to the next ten years, we need input from our members on making Eventing, and the Association, the best it can be.
